Responsibilities

I measure genetic and phenotypic diversity in the various crops maintained by PGRCU. I operate and maintain the gas chromatograph for measuring oil composition, the HPLC for measuring various plant phytochemicals and sugars, and the NMR for measuring seed oil and moisture content. I also maintain the genetic sequencers and assist in genotyping various plant accessions. In addition, I serve as the lab manager, lab purchasing agent, and the chemical safety officer overseeing safe use and disposal of lab chemicals.
